🛒 2026 Buyer's Guide: How to Choose Your 4G WiFi Device
🎒 For Students & Travel (Portability)
Choose a MiFi/Pocket WiFi like Jazz Super 4G or Zong Bolt+. Prioritize battery life (2000mAh+) and compact size. Check for easy top-up options like Jazz's *6363#[citation:2].
🏠 For Home & Family Use (Value)
Look for devices with large monthly data bundles (200GB+) and support for 8-10 connected devices. Ufone Blaze and Zong MBB plans offer great value[citation:3][citation:7]. Ensure good 4G signal in your area first.
🧑💻 For Work/Study from Home (Stability)
Stability is key. If available, PTCL Fiber is best[citation:4]. Otherwise, invest in a good 4G device and a long-term (3/6 month) data bundle to avoid frequent recharges and get a lower cost per GB.
⚠️ Key Purchase Considerations
• Warranty: Official devices come with 1-year warranty[citation:2][citation:3].
• Unlocked vs. Locked: Unlocked devices (sold by retailers) are flexible but may lack warranty[citation:8].
• Master Number: Required for managing device bundles[citation:3].

• MiFi / Portable WiFi: A small, battery-powered mobile hotspot (e.g., Jazz Super 4G, Ufone Blaze). You can carry it anywhere and it creates a WiFi zone for multiple devices[citation:3].
• Wingle (USB Dongle): A USB stick that plugs directly into a laptop or PC's USB port to provide internet, usually for that single computer only.
• 4G LTE Router: A larger, plug-in device (like TP-Link models)[citation:1] that provides WiFi for a whole home/office, typically with external antennas and no battery. It offers more stable and powerful coverage than a MiFi.

Officially sold devices are usually locked to their respective network (e.g., a Jazz MiFi only works with a Jazz MBB SIM). However, you can purchase unlocked devices from third-party retailers[citation:5][citation:8], which accept SIMs from any Pakistani operator. Be aware that unlocked devices may not come with an official warranty and you must ensure the device supports the network bands used in Pakistan.
